NEW YORK: Foreign Minister Bilawal Bhutto Zardari will arrive in New York to attend an event regarding Women’s Rights in Islam on March 7, Bol News reported.

Bilawal Zardari would be accompanied by Minister of State for Foreign Affairs Hina Rabbani Khar. Pakistan would preside over the Organisation of Islamic Cooperation (OIC) meeting in the United Nations as a chair.

Hina Rabbani would assist the foreign minister in the women’s conference. It is pertinent here to mention that it is Bilawal’s fourth visit to the United States in a year.

The diplomatic sources have not revealed how long Bilawal will stay there during this visit. Bilawal would reportedly have some private meetings as well.

He will visit Washington also and call on important personalities including in the State Department.

The Pakistani community’s crucial personalities have expressed unhappiness over the FM’s visit. They said Khar’s participation in the women’s event would have been enough.

“The foreign minister of Pakistan should have mercy on the nation and limit his visits. In the current situation of Pakistan, non-beneficial visits and expenditures are gravely unsuitable,” the sources said adding that Pakistan could not bear such tours.

The community sources said the Pakistan Peoples Party (PPP) chairman came to the US on his personal political agenda which was condemnable.
